Excerpts from a Dog & Cat's Diary...

Excerpts from a Dog’s Diary…

8:00am – Dog food! My favorite thing!

9:30am – A car ride! My favorite thing!

9:40am – A walk in the park! My favorite thing!

10:30am – Got rubbed and petted! My favorite thing!

12:00pm – Lunch! My favorite thing!

1:00pm – Played in the yard! My favorite thing!

3:00pm – Wagged my tail! My favorite thing!

5:00pm – Milk bones! My favorite thing!

7:00pm – Got to play ball! My favorite thing!

8:00pm – Wow! Watched TV with the people! My favorite thing!

11:00om – Sleeping on the bed! My favorite thing!

 

Excerpts from a Cat’s Diary?

Day 983 of my captivity. My captors continue to taunt me with bizarre little dangling objects.

They dine lavishly on fresh meat, while the other inmates and I are fed hash or some sort of dry nuggets. Although I make my contempt for the rations perfectly clear, I nevertheless must eat something in order to keep up my strength.

The only thing that keeps me going is my dream of escape. In an attempt to disgust them, I once again vomit on the carpet.

Today I decapitated a mouse and dropped its headless body at their feet. I had hoped this would strike fear into their hearts, since it clearly demonstrates what I am capable of. However, they merely made condescending comments about what a ‘good little hunter’ I am.

There was some sort of assembly of their accomplices tonight. I was placed in solitary confinement for the duration of the event. However, I could hear the noises and smell food. I overheard that my confinement was due to the power of ‘allergies.” I must learn what this means and how to use it to my advantage…

Today I was almost successful in an attempt to assassinate one of my tormentors by weaving around his feet as he was walking, I must try this again tomorrow – but at the top of the stairs.

I am convinced that the other prisoners here are flunkies and snitches. The dog receives special privileges. He is regularly released – and seems to be more than willing to return. He is obviously confused.

The bird has got to be an informant. I observe him communicating with the guards regularly. I am certain that he reports my every move. My captors have arranged protective custody for him in an elevated cell, so he is safe. For now…
